一、传统应用模式的三大局限性
传统应用开发长期面临三大核心痛点:其一,交互模式高度依赖前端界面,用户必须保持在线状态才能完成操作;其二,任务执行呈线性流程,无法处理需要多步骤迭代的复杂场景;其三,工具链集成能力薄弱,开发者需要为每个功能单独开发接口。
以某企业级数据处理系统为例,用户需依次完成数据下载、格式转换、模型训练、结果可视化等操作。每个环节都需人工触发,且不同工具间数据格式转换需额外开发中间件。这种模式导致开发周期延长30%以上,运维成本增加45%。
更严峻的挑战在于移动场景的适配问题。当用户在外出途中产生数据处理需求时,传统应用要么无法支持移动端操作,要么需要重新开发适配层。某金融风控系统曾尝试通过移动端简化操作,但因安全策略限制,最终仅实现基础查询功能,复杂分析仍需返回PC端完成。
二、Agent框架的技术突破点
新一代Agent框架通过三大技术革新突破传统限制:
- 异步任务引擎
采用事件驱动架构构建任务调度系统,支持将复杂任务拆解为可并行执行的子任务。例如在代码开发场景中,系统可自动将需求分析、代码生成、单元测试、部署验证等环节解耦,通过消息队列实现任务间的数据传递。
# 伪代码示例:任务分解与调度class TaskScheduler:def __init__(self):self.task_queue = Queue()def add_task(self, task):self.task_queue.put(task)def execute_async(self):while not self.task_queue.empty():task = self.task_queue.get()task.execute() # 异步执行子任务
-
工具链集成中枢
构建标准化工具接口层,支持快速接入各类专业工具。通过定义统一的输入输出规范,系统可自动处理不同工具间的数据格式转换。某科研机构开发的Agent框架已集成超过50种专业工具,包括分子模拟软件、数据分析库、可视化组件等。 -
上下文感知系统
采用多模态感知技术构建任务上下文记忆库,系统可自动记录操作历史、环境参数和用户偏好。当用户通过移动端发起部分任务时,系统能自动关联PC端的未完成状态,实现真正的跨设备无缝衔接。
三、典型应用场景解析
- 自动化研发流水线
某互联网团队开发的智能研发Agent,可自动完成从需求分析到代码部署的全流程:
- 需求阶段:解析Jira工单生成用例框架
- 开发阶段:调用代码生成工具创建基础结构
- 测试阶段:执行自动化测试并生成报告
- 部署阶段:通过CI/CD管道完成环境发布
该系统使研发周期从平均7天缩短至3天,缺陷率下降60%。关键在于其内置的迭代优化机制,每次执行都会记录失败案例并自动调整策略。
- 智能运维中枢
某金融机构部署的运维Agent具备三大核心能力:
- 异常检测:实时分析日志数据识别潜在风险
- 根因分析:通过知识图谱定位故障源头
- 自动修复:调用预置脚本或生成修复方案
系统上线后,MTTR(平均修复时间)从2.3小时降至18分钟,重大故障发生率减少75%。其创新点在于将专家经验转化为可执行的决策树,并通过强化学习持续优化。
- 移动办公增强
某跨国企业采用的移动Agent解决方案,支持用户通过语音指令完成复杂操作:
```
用户:”分析欧洲市场Q3销售数据,重点对比德国和法国的渠道分布”
Agent执行流程: - 从对象存储拉取原始数据
- 调用数据分析工具进行清洗
- 使用可视化库生成对比图表
- 通过邮件发送分析报告
```
该方案使移动端处理复杂任务的成功率从32%提升至89%,关键突破在于自然语言理解与任务分解的精准匹配。
四、技术演进趋势展望
当前Agent框架发展呈现三大趋势:
- 多智能体协作:通过主从架构实现任务分工,主Agent负责策略制定,子Agent执行具体操作
- 边缘计算融合:将部分计算任务下沉至终端设备,降低云端负载
- 安全增强机制:引入零信任架构和同态加密技术,保障数据传输安全
据行业预测,到2026年,采用Agent框架开发的应用将占据企业级市场的40%以上。这种变革不仅影响开发模式,更将重塑整个软件生态体系。开发者需要从传统的界面开发者转型为智能系统架构师,重点掌握任务分解、工具集成和异常处理等核心能力。
在人机协作的新纪元,Agent框架正在重新定义”应用”的边界。它不再是被动响应用户指令的工具,而是具备自主决策能力的智能助手。这种转变既带来前所未有的效率提升,也对开发者的技术视野提出了更高要求。掌握Agent框架开发技术,将成为未来三年最重要的职业竞争力之一。